2024年5月10日发(作者:)
DNSv6服务器配置过程
摘要:
本文描述了DNSv6服务器配置方法及过程。
关键字:
IPv6 DNSv6 Linux
正文:
一、 软件安装
1、 所用的软件为bind-9.3.2,系统为Centos 5.1
2、 软件安装
下载后,进入存放安装文件的目录,执行以下命令。
# tar –zxvf
# cd bind-9.3.2
# ./configure -enable-ipv6 -with-openssl --enable-threads --prefix=/usr/local/named
//-enable-ipv6
开启
Ipv6
支持
//--enable-threads
开启多线程处理能力
//--prefix=/usr/local/named
安装主目录为
/usr/local/named
# make
# make install
二、 Bind配置
1、 进入/usr/local/named 建立etc目录
# cd /usr/local/named
# mkdir etc
2、 生成rndc控制命令的key文件
# /usr/local/named/sbin/rndc-confgen > /usr/local/named/etc/
3、 从文件中提取用的key
# cd /usr/local/named/etc
# tail -10 | head -9 | sed s/# //g >
//
自动在
/usr/local/named/etc
生成
文件
4、 建立区文件目录
# mkdir /var/named
5、 建立文件
# cd /var/named
第1页 共6页
# vi
$TTL 86400
$ORIGIN localhost.
@ 1D IN SOA @ root (
42 ; serial (d. adams)
3H ; refresh
15M ; retry
1W ; expiry
1D ) ; minimum
1D IN NS @
1D IN A 127.0.0.1
1D IN AAAA ::1
1D IN A6 0 ::1
6、 建立文件
# vi
$TTL 86400
@ IN SOA localhost. ost. (
1997022700 ; Serial
28800 ; Refresh
14400 ; Retry
3600000 ; Expire
86400 ) ; Minimum
IN NS localhost.
1 IN PTR localhost.
7、 dig命令直接生成文件
# dig >
8、 建立域名正向解析文件(本文以为例来说明DNSv6的配置方法)
# vi
$ORIGIN .
$TTL 3600 ; 1 hour
IN SOA . . (
3 ; serial
900 ; refresh (15 minutes)
600 ; retry (10 minutes)
86400 ; expire (1 day)
3600 ; minimum (1 hour)
)
NS .
$ORIGIN .
www 1D IN A6 0 2005:123::15
1D IN AAAA 2005:123::15
9、 建立域名反向解析文件,供两个文件和
(由于我们的测试在
DNS
这
第2页 共6页
发布评论